Description
A hearty and comforting white bean and spinach soup that is perfect for sharing on a chilly day.
Ingredients
Scale
- 2 tbsp olive oil
- 1 large onion, diced
- 3 cloves garlic, minced
- 3 carrots, diced
- 2 celery stalks, diced
- 8 oz mushrooms, sliced
- 2 medium potatoes, cubed (optional)
- 2 (15 oz) cans white beans, drained and rinsed
- 8 cups vegetable or chicken broth
- 1 lb fresh spinach, chopped
- 1 cup heavy cream
- 1 tbsp fresh thyme
- 2 bay leaves
- Salt and pepper to taste
- ½ cup Parmesan cheese (optional)
Instructions
- Heat the olive oil in a large pot over medium heat.
- Sauté the diced onion, minced garlic, diced carrots, and diced celery for 5-7 minutes, until they soften.
- Add the sliced mushrooms to the pot and cook until they soften, about 4-5 minutes.
- If using potatoes, add them along with the white beans, broth, thyme, and bay leaves.
- Bring the mixture to a boil. Reduce the heat and allow it to simmer for 15 minutes.
- Gradually add the chopped spinach in batches, stirring until wilted.
- Stir in the heavy cream, seasoning with salt and pepper to taste.
- If desired, add the Parmesan cheese and stir until melted and combined.
Notes
Consider preparing the soup a day in advance for deeper flavors. Serve with crusty bread for a complete meal.
